The world is clearly excited about Seth MacFarlane’s Ted this July 13. The extended preview featured fairy tale style narration in a British accent, telling the story of the teddy bear magically brought to life thanks to a young boy’s wish. The reel had plenty of the familiar vulgar jokes between Ted voiced by MacFarlane and the grown up main character Mark Wahlberg, and elicited lots of laughs from a scene featuring Ted beating the crap out of Wahlberg, eventually pulling the actor’s pants down and spanking him with a radio antenna.
MacFarlane and co star Mila Kunis came onstage to talk about the movie and Fogelson joked about being nervous at what MacFarlane might say. “In honor of my mother’s memory, I wanted to say ‘fuck’ as many times as I could,†MacFarlane joked, but otherwise he was pretty tame. He talked about wearing a motion capture suit for some scenes so he could play Ted more directly, and both he and Kunis emphasized the character and heart buried beneath the movie’s crude humor.
